Embodiment 1

[0034] Step 1, Select Woodland

[0035] Choose the shady land with three parts of yang and seven parts of yin or half shady and half yang as the woodland to be cultivated for hickory chick;

[0036] Step 2, Site Preparation

[0037] Clean up the woodland; adjust the PH of the woodland to 7±0.5; sterilize the woodland, evenly spread slaked lime powder on the woodland, 150㎏ / mu; kill insects on the woodland, evenly spread phoxim particles on the woodland, 0.25㎏ / mu; cover soil 15 ㎝; water it again; sort out the compartment surface, the compartment width is 80-110㎝, and the interval between compartments is 50±5㎝, that is, the work path; evenly spread Juncao organic fertilizer on the compartment surface, 150㎏ / mu; cover with soil 1-2㎝; Among them, Juncao organic fertilizer is a commercially available product, 25㎏ / bag;

[0038] Step 3, Seeding

Abstract

The invention discloses a high yield method for cultivating morchella in a forest, which comprises the following steps: 1, selecting a forest land; 2, preparing the land; 3, sowing; 4, managing the forest after sowing; 5, preparing a foreign nutrition bag; 6, using the foreign nutrient bag; 7, overwintering, fruiting and managing in early spring; 8, harvesting. According to the method, the morchella, which is cultivated by using jujun grass as the mushroom bed nutrient material, has large grain size and thick meat, the taste is delicious, the yield is considerable, and the problem of waste ofthe space in the forest is solved, and the land resource is reasonably utilized.
